
A photo exhibition that runs through January 24 at the University of Michigan includes a photograph of the Pioneer High School rowing team.
Sponsored by The Michigan Engineer magazine and One Cool Thing app, the exhibit is called “The Unseen Lives of Michigan Engineers” and features photography and videos.
The exhibit runs through Jan. 24 at the Duderstadt Center gallery. An opening reception will be held at 4 p.m. on Thursday, Jan. 8.
The PHS rowing team shares a boat house in Bandemer Park with the Michigan Men’s Rowing Team and the Ann Arbor Rowing Club, and can be seen practicing along a 3,000 meter stretch of the Huron River during the fall and spring.
